
what it is for
A pinata you hang from a ceiling and hit until it bursts. Coins come out along with a small chance at party themed extras, and a fair share of them give nothing at all. Bought at face value and broken one at a time it loses money slowly, so treat it as a way to get a specific drop rather than as a coin farm.
the drop worth chasing
Party Bullets are the reason to buy these in bulk. They are otherwise a Hardmode item, and grinding these is the only route to having them earlier. The Flask of Party is the gate: no flask in the drop, no bullets, though the flask can turn up on its own.
breaking them fast
Hang them at the point where a grappling hook is anchored to the ceiling and each one breaks the instant it goes up. A Brick Layer and a Builder Potion tighten the place-and-pop loop enough to matter over a few hundred of them. Watch out for the Guide to Environmental Preservation, which makes them immune to everything except a pickaxe and quietly kills the whole method.
turning a profit
The margin flips if you drive the purchase price down. Housing the Party Girl somewhere she likes, next to neighbors she likes, with a discount accessory equipped, gets the cost low enough that selling everything that falls out comes back ahead. The gain per pinata is thin, so this is only worth setting up if you were farming them for the bullets anyway.
